CL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2023 in Review

1,621 of the 6,302 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Colgate-Palmolive (CL) for Q3 2023, worth a combined $47.5B — down 6.8% from $51B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 140 funds closed out of CL and 101 opened new positions — a net loss of 39 holders — while 668 trimmed existing stakes and 504 added.

The largest buyer was T. Rowe Price Associates, adding an estimated $765M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$229M.
